Gluten-Free Naan Bread Recipe
Introduction:
This gluten-free naan bread is soft, pillowy, and full of flavor—perfect for pairing with curries, soups, or as a snack with some garlic butter. Made with simple gluten-free ingredients, it’s a great option for those following a gluten-free diet without compromising on taste or texture.
Ingredients:
- 2 ½ cups all-purpose gluten-free flour blend (350g)
- 2 ½ teaspoons xanthan gum
- ½ teaspoon kosher salt
- 1 teaspoon cream of tartar
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 2 teaspoons active dry yeast
- 1 cup warm water
- 2 tablespoons olive oil (or melted butter)
- 1/3 cup plain yogurt (or dairy-free yogurt for a vegan version)
Instructions:
- Prepare the dry ingredients: In the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, combine the gluten-free flour, xanthan gum, salt, cream of tartar, and sugar. Whisk to combine.
- Activate the yeast: In a small bowl, combine the warm water and yeast. Let it sit for about 5-10 minutes until it becomes frothy.
- Combine the ingredients: Add the activated yeast mixture and yogurt to the dry ingredients in the stand mixer bowl. Mix on low speed until the dough starts to come together.
- Add the olive oil: Add the olive oil and continue mixing until the dough is smooth and elastic. If the dough feels too sticky, add a little more flour; if it’s too dry, add a small amount of water.
- Rest the dough: Cover the dough and let it rest for 30 minutes to 1 hour, allowing it to rise slightly.
- Shape the naan: Preheat a cast-iron skillet or non-stick frying pan over medium-high heat. While it heats, divide the dough into small portions and roll each portion into a ball. Roll each ball out into an oval or circle shape (about ¼-inch thick).
- Cook the naan: Lightly oil the skillet, then cook each naan one at a time. Place the rolled dough onto the skillet and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until golden brown with slightly charred spots.
- Serve: Brush the cooked naan with a little melted butter or olive oil for extra flavor. Serve warm with your favorite curry, stew, or dips.
